Tonight at Target, we were perusing their new carseats (new Safety 1st, new Evenflo, NextFit). DD saw a pink, flowery TB and wanted to sit in it. I ended up pulling down the TB, SS, and one other (Harmony, maybe). The seat depth on the SS was way too much for her. I totally dug the SIP, though. If we decided to booster train this summer, would the Vivo be our best bet? TIA

I'm pretty sure the Harmony Dreamtime was the third one we tried, and it seemed like it fit her the best (as much as one can eyeball these things in-store). I envisioned problems with slouching in the SS, even the TB, because the bend of her knees was too far back. For reference, she's wearing 5 Slim jeans right now.

I got a Graco with SS for my DD and it works great for her. She is very leggy though. I've read that that Vivo is not great for leg support so that is what kept me from getting one.

Yes - it is shallow, but I've found that it doesn't bother some kids. My ds1 was in an old style parkway until 12 and his knees were way over the edge and it wasn't an issue for him. Tippy ness bothered him a lot, though.
